Got my screen replaced today
Asked the tech why this problem pop up around the same time in so many cars
He told me it is heat related. The heat wave this summer broke many records. The LCD screen is simply not ready for this kind of temperature consistently
Took an hour to swap the screen. Super clean job. No issue
MCU1 only for my MCU1
With the new screen, the MCU is a lot more responsive, but of course not at MCU2 level
Overall, I am very happy with their work
